What you’ll be doing...
Your focus will be on the growth and development of the Wireless Partner Program. Specifically, your responsibility will be to grow alternate distribution channels for business sales via recruiting, on-boarding and providing operational support of channel partners. You will be managing a fast changing and evolutionary environment with expectations of uncommon and non-standard deliverables. In this pivotal role, you will have a large impact by increasing revenue across all segments of our business.
Identifying and recruiting new channel partners through channel events, social media, cold calling, and referrals.
Developing and onboarding new partners to meet minimum productivity goals.
Supporting program funnel management and growth with targeted initiatives and execution on sales deliverables.
Providing direct support with operational functions to Verizon Partner Program (VPP) partners for new and recurring initiatives, process, project and triage support.
Project managing over strategic partnerships and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EM) for timelines deliverables and results.
Assisting on Non-standard and emerging business partner models for Go to Market (GTM) readiness.

You'll need to have:
Bachelor’s degree or four or more years of work experience.
Six or more years of relevant work experience.
Experience in sales, sales operations, business development or marketing.
Even better if you have one or more of the following:
A Master's degree
Presented new and complex wireless technologies to C-Level executives.
Led cross-functional teams and aligned groups to a common goal.
Experience in Enterprise Sales, B2B Sales or Sales Operations.
Ability to develop and implement innovative strategies that result in the successful achievement of critical business goals and objectives.
